#c46998 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c46998 is composed of 76.9% red, 41.2% green and 59.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.4% magenta, 22.4%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 329 degrees, a saturation of 43.5% and a lightness of 59%. #c46998 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2ff with #890031.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#c46998 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c46998 has RGB values of R:196, G:105, B:152 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.22,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12872088.

Shades and Tints of #c46998
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050203 is the darkest color, while #fbf6f9 is the lightest one.
